Listmonk is an email marketing platform that you install and run on your own server. Unlike cloud services such as Mailchimp, you download and host it yourself, which means you own all your data and pay no monthly fees.

Listmonk screenshot

It lets you manage subscriber lists, create email campaigns, and track performance through a clean web dashboard. The software is built using Go programming language and uses PostgreSQL as its database, making it fast and reliable.

You can send bulk newsletters, automated transactional emails, and even SMS messages through external services. The platform includes a drag-and-drop email builder, multiple template options, and detailed analytics. Because it is open source under the AGPLv3 license, developers can modify and customize it to fit specific needs.

Plunk is a complete email platform that helps you send three main types of emails from one place. First, there are transactional emails - the automatic messages your app sends like password resets or order confirmations. Second, marketing automations - email sequences that trigger based on what your users do. Third, broadcast campaigns - newsletters and updates you send to many people at once.

Plunk screenshot

The platform is open-source, which means the code is public and you can even host it yourself if you want. It runs on Amazon's email service, which makes it reliable and fast. Plunk offers a clean dashboard where you can create emails, track who opens them, and manage your contact list all in one spot.

SendPortal is an open-source email marketing application that you host on your own server. Unlike paid services that charge per subscriber or per email, SendPortal is completely free to download and use. You just pay for your own hosting and the email sending service you choose.

SendPortal screenshot

The platform includes all the features you need to run email campaigns: subscriber lists, custom templates, message tracking, and detailed reports. It can handle multiple workspaces, making it useful for agencies managing different clients. SendPortal connects to major email providers through APIs, which means you get professional email delivery at wholesale prices.

Because it is self-hosted, you maintain complete control over your data and can customize the platform to fit your exact needs.

Brevo is a marketing platform that brings together email, SMS, WhatsApp, and chat tools in one system. You can send campaigns, automate messages based on customer actions, and manage your contacts all from a single dashboard.

Brevo screenshot

The platform includes a built-in CRM to track leads and sales, landing page builder for growing your email list, and AI features that help write better content and choose the best send times. Unlike many tools that charge based on how many contacts you have, Brevo charges based on how many emails you send each month.

It offers a free plan with 300 emails per day, making it accessible for beginners. As your business grows, you can upgrade to access more features like advanced automation, A/B testing, and multi-user access.
